WHAT WE ARE LOOKING FOR

The Process Maintenance Technician is responsible for executing preventive maintenance (PM) and corrective maintenance (CM) activities on production equipment and support systems within a GMP-regulated pharmaceutical manufacturing environment. This role ensures that all manufacturing assets—such as fillers, vial washers, cappers, tray loaders, formulation tanks, and autoclaves—are maintained in optimal operating condition to support reliable, compliant, and efficient operations. The technician also provides on-the-floor technical support to the manufacturing team to minimize downtime and ensure product quality.

YOUR ROLE
  • Ensure all work is performed following safety policies, GMP standards, and regulatory requirements.
  • Prioritizes safety in all tasks by adhering to established safety procedures, completing required safety documentation, and ensuring work is performed in a safe and compliant manner.
  • Perform preventive and corrective maintenance (PM/CM) on manufacturing and packaging equipment, including fillers, washers, cappers, tray loaders, formulation tanks, and autoclaves.
  • Troubleshoot mechanical, pneumatic, and basic electrical issues to restore equipment functionality efficiently and safely.
  • Support manufacturing operations during setup, changeovers, and equipment startups to ensure smooth production execution.
  • Demonstrates a strong understanding of mechanical system and process equipment essential for the operation and maintenance of critical manufacturing systems.
  • Diagnoses machine failure and implement effective repairs to eliminate root causes.
  • Participate in on-call rotation and respond to site emergencies.
  • Assist engineering and others with the design, installation, and certifications of installation and modifications to systems and equipment
  • Identification of proper spare parts inventories for critical manufacturing equipment
  • Collaborate with Engineering, Automation, and Production to identify root causes of equipment failures and implement corrective/preventive actions.
  • Document all maintenance activities accurately and timely in the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S) in compliance with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) and ALCOA principles.
  • Participate in continuous improvement initiatives related to equipment reliability, maintenance planning, and process performance.
  • Assist in commissioning, qualification, and validation activities of new or modified equipment as needed.
  • Provide technical guidance and on-the-job training to peers and operators when required.
  • Other duties as assigned by management
